Overall Satisfaction with ActiveCampaign

We moved to ActiveCampaign from another email service provider. We use it to send our monthly newsletter, business announcements to our lists, and are working on building out multiple automations to go out to clients and potential clients.

The only possible complaint that I have about ActiveCampaign is that sometimes I feel like I get too many emails letting me know about their features and making sure that I am educated about how to use their services. Maybe if I read them I would become an email guru, but one day at a time, right?

They make templates, automations, and integrations easy. I'm about to launch a new product and will be able to use the same account for both businesses. When I need help, I'm able to hop on a call/screen share with one of their team members who will walk me through what I need to do and then follow up by email with a copy of our video and additional helpful resources. ActiveCampaign is much more intuitive for automation building. It has a lot more options and even a marketplace for automations so you don't have to build them out yourself. It's much easier to put in images/content that you want directly into the email and you have better options for collecting info (or at least it's easier to see where to find it). It has more integrations and makes online business building easy.

If you just need to send a one-off email, ActiveCampaign is overkill. But if you want a robust tool to send automated emails to multiple people, find out about your audience, and build on the work of others or work with a team, ActiveCampaign is a great fit.
